What Is a Statement of Purpose and Why Is It Important?
A Statement of Purpose is a written essay that tells the admission committee who you are beyond academic scores. While transcripts and test results show performance, your SOP explains intent, mindset, and long term vision.
Universities use the SOP to understand:
Why you chose a specific field of study


What motivated you to pursue higher education abroad


Why you selected a particular university


How the program aligns with your career goals


Whether you are a good academic and cultural fit


In simple words, your SOP connects your past experiences with your future plans.

Understanding the Ideal SOP Structure
A well organized SOP structure ensures that your essay flows smoothly and keeps the reader engaged. Poor structure can confuse the reader even if the content is strong.
Recommended SOP Structure for Study Abroad
A standard SOP structure usually includes the following sections:
Introduction


Academic background


Professional or research experience


Why this course


Why this university


Career goals


Conclusion


Following this SOP structure helps admission officers quickly understand your journey and motivation.

Correct SOP Format for Study Abroad in 2026
Apart from content, presentation also matters. A clean and professional SOP format reflects seriousness and attention to detail.
Basic SOP Format Guidelines
Most universities expect:
Word count between 800 and 1200 words


Font size 11 or 12


Fonts such as Times New Roman or Arial


Double spaced content


One inch margins on all sides


Formal yet personal writing tone


Always check university specific guidelines and follow them strictly.

How to Write Each Section of the SOP Effectively
Writing a Powerful SOP Introduction
The introduction sets the tone for your entire SOP. Avoid generic opening lines like stating that you are applying for a degree.
Instead, start with:
A meaningful academic experience


A personal realization


A challenge that sparked your interest


A problem you want to solve


Keep the introduction concise, focused, and authentic. Ideally, it should be around 100 to 150 words.

Explaining Your Academic Background
This section explains how your education prepared you for the chosen program.
Focus on:
Relevant subjects and coursework


Key academic projects


Research work or dissertation


Academic achievements related to your field


Do not list all subjects or grades. Highlight learning outcomes and skills gained.

Adding Professional or Research Experience
If you have internships, work experience, or research exposure, this section strengthens your SOP.
Discuss:
Your role and responsibilities


Skills you developed


Challenges you faced


How the experience influenced your career goals


If you have gaps or a change in direction, explain them briefly and positively.

Explaining Why This Course Is Right for You
This section demonstrates clarity of purpose.
Mention:
Skills you want to develop


Knowledge gaps the course will fill


Subjects or modules that excite you


How the course aligns with your goals


Avoid vague statements. Be specific and realistic.

Explaining Why This University Is the Best Fit
This is one of the most critical parts of the SOP structure.
You should:
Mention specific subjects or specializations


Refer to teaching methodology or curriculum strength


Highlight labs, research opportunities, or facilities


Explain how the university supports your academic goals


Generic praise will not impress admission committees. Show that you have researched the university thoroughly.

Defining Clear Career Goals
Career goals show planning and direction.
Divide them into:
Short term goals immediately after graduation


Long term goals five to ten years later


Your goals should logically connect with your past education, experience, and the course you are applying for.

Writing a Strong SOP Conclusion
The conclusion ties your entire SOP together.
Reaffirm:
Your motivation to study the program


Your readiness for international education


Your enthusiasm to contribute academically and professionally


End with confidence and optimism.

Pro Tips to Strengthen Your SOP for Study Abroad in 2026
Start writing at least two to three months early


Revise your SOP multiple times


Maintain logical flow and clarity


Use simple and clear language


Write in active voice


Customize your SOP for each university


Be honest about your journey


Read your SOP aloud to check flow


Take feedback from mentors or seniors


A powerful SOP is built through reflection and revision.

Common SOP Writing Mistakes to Avoid
Many students lose opportunities due to avoidable mistakes.
Common errors include:
Using copied or generic templates


Writing vague and repetitive content


Ignoring university specific requirements


Repeating information from the resume


Writing unrealistic career goals


Poor grammar and spelling


Overusing AI generated content


Your SOP should reflect your personality and real journey.

Using AI Tools for SOP Writing in 2026
AI tools are widely used, but universities are cautious.
You can use AI for:
Brainstorming ideas


Improving sentence clarity


Grammar and language correction


However, avoid submitting fully AI written SOPs. Always personalize, edit, and humanize your content.

FAQs: SOP Guide for Study Abroad in 2026
Q1. What is the main purpose of an SOP?
 An SOP explains your academic journey, motivation, and future goals to the admission committee.
Q2. What is the ideal SOP structure?
 Introduction, academic background, experience, course choice, university choice, career goals, and conclusion.
Q3. What is the correct SOP format for 2026?
 Clear structure, 800 to 1200 words, readable font, and formal tone.
Q4. Can I use one SOP for multiple universities?
 You can create a base draft but must customize it for each university.
Q5. How important is the SOP in admission decisions?
 It often becomes the deciding factor when academic profiles are similar.
Q6. Can a strong SOP compensate for a low GPA?
 Yes, if written honestly and strategically, it can strengthen your profile.
Q7. Is work experience mandatory for SOP writing?
 No, academic projects and strong motivation are equally valuable.
Q8. Should I mention extracurricular activities in my SOP?
 Only if they support your academic or career goals.
Q9. Is AI allowed for SOP writing in 2026?
 Yes, but only for assistance. The final SOP should be human edited.
Q10. When should I start writing my SOP?
 Ideally two to three months before application deadlines.
Q11. How many drafts should I write before submission?
 Three to five drafts are recommended for quality improvement.
Q12. Can I write my SOP in a storytelling style?
 Yes, as long as it remains professional and focused on academic goals.
